Charitable purposes

Objects to promote the benefit of and the preservation and protection of health among children, young people and adults with disabilities and able bodied people living in the Greater Shantallow area and its environs in Derry City Council by associating local people, voluntary and community organisations and statutory bodies in a common effort to relieve poverty and advance education and to provide facilities in the interest of social welfare for recreation or other leisure-time activities, with the object of improving the conditions of life for the said beneficiaries and in particular: a) To establish a safe and neutral public play space to promote inclusive play and recreational opportunities for the beneficiaries; b) To provide programmes of education and vocational training designed to assist the beneficiaries to lead to employment.
